Transaction efb23bcae1eb204d36452512fa58e0ca8abfa5ead7e49875796cf4da0f1b8460
1 Input
1 Output
-
efb23bcae1eb204d36452512fa58e0ca8abfa5ead7e49875796cf4da0f1b8460:0
- value
- 17502170
- script pubkey
- OP_0 OP_PUSHBYTES_20 dcd238e45ceaffa135db0159dff4e953f4f9995d
- address
- bc1qmnfr3ezuatl6zdwmq9vala8f2060nx2afk6ypk